Meet Trigger: The Beautiful Mustang with Unstoppable Spirit
Trigger is a stunning mustang with the grace and athleticism that makes this breed so special. For those new to the equestrian world, mustangs are free-roaming horses native to the Western United States, descended from Spanish colonial horses brought to the Americas centuries ago. Often called “wild horses,” mustangs are technically feral horses—descended from once-domesticated stock. Today’s mustangs showcase diverse phenotypes, as various breeds have contributed to their lineage over generations. These intelligent, resilient animals possess an indomitable spirit that makes them extraordinary performers.
